Investing in Social Services and Early Childhood Development in FYR Macedonia

The World Bank Board of Executive Directors, on September 13, approved a USD 33.4 million loan to help advance the social protection and early childhood education and care (ECEC) systems in FYR Macedonia. The Social Services Improvement Project will help address the challenges that are particularly associated with social exclusion of vulnerable groups and the low quality and fragmentation of ECEC and social services.

Bangladesh: World Bank Provides $510 Million to Improve Secondary Education

The government of Bangladesh signed a $510 million financing agreement with the World Bank to enhance the quality and effectiveness of secondary education system in the country, on August 13. This will benefit 13 million students studying in Grades 6-12.

New Inclusive Education Initiative for Children with Disabilities announced by DFID, Norad, and the World Bank

On the occasion of this week’s Global Disability Summit, and recognizing that children with disabilities continue to be among the most marginalized and excluded from education opportunities, a new Inclusive Education Initiative (IEI) was announced by the United Kingdom’s Department for International Development (DFID), the Norwegian Ministry of Foreign Affairs (MFA), and the World Bank, on July 26.
